They're waiting for a shipment of receivers this week so I'm hoping to take ownership in a few weeks.

FYI, the 7.62x39 magazine has had some initial issues because it's a custom mag and you can't use AK mags, and since I've got 2 preban 30 rounders I'm kinda pissed about it.

Like you guys have mentioned, the XCR basically takes the best features of a series of guns to make one gun. I've heard rumors that they're working on a .308 conversion but I don't think they'll be able to do that without a larger receiver.
